
July 9 (CRICKETNMORE) After picking Ravindra Jadeja in the India squad for the semifinal clash against New Zealand, former Indian batsman Sanjay Manjrekar has now excluded the all-rounder from his playing XI for Tuesday's clash to be played at the Old Trafford.
The cricketer-turned-commentator, who had called Jadeja a "bits and pieces player", was earlier trolled by many on Twitter, including Michael Vaughan for including the Saurashtra all-rounder in the squad.
Manjrekar, in a series of tweets, explained that India should pick players keeping the pitch and ground dimensions in mind. He said that as the match is likely to be played on a new pitch, Team India should go into the contest with a fresh mindset and should forget about the previous four fixtures.
